Notable Facts
→Born in Shenyang, China in 1980, holds New Zealand passport
→MBA from Duke University's Fuqua School of Business
→Led construction of Tesla's Shanghai Gigafactory in record 10 months
→Oversaw Tesla's Asia-Pacific operations before global promotion in April 2023
→Received over 520,000 stock options worth hundreds of millions in 2025
→Known for sleeping at factory during COVID lockdowns to maintain production
→Moved between Austin, Texas and Shanghai as Tesla's 'problem solver'
→Described as highest-profile Tesla executive after Elon Musk
→Lives modestly in government-subsidized housing near factories
